Output 84dd5055e124bf01c5da9a24a98c91852b22d3598f28c18419e702afde623517:0

value
1284236
script pubkey
OP_0 OP_PUSHBYTES_20 10cdd4c2d23a36ea18a7eccf90e44cf0e0ecd656
address
ltc1qzrxafskj8gmw5x98an8epezv7rswe4jkkm9gue
transaction
84dd5055e124bf01c5da9a24a98c91852b22d3598f28c18419e702afde623517
spent
true